How to fill out correction certificate form

How to fill out a certificate of correction:
01
First, gather all the necessary information such as the document number, date filed, and any other relevant details.
02
Review the document that needs correction and identify the specific errors that need to be addressed.
03
Make sure to clearly state each error and provide the correct information or clarification for each item.
04
Include any supporting documents or evidence that may be required to validate the correction.
05
Fill out the certificate of correction form, ensuring that all the requested fields are properly completed.
06
Review the completed form to ensure accuracy and double-check for any missed errors or omissions.
07
Sign and date the certificate of correction, following any additional guidelines or requirements outlined by the issuing authority.
Who needs a certificate of correction?
01
Individuals or businesses who have identified errors or inaccuracies in their previously filed documents.
02
Entities that need to rectify mistakes or discrepancies in legal or official records.
03
Organizations or professionals who want to ensure the accuracy and validity of their documents for compliance or legal purposes.

What is certificate of correction sample?
A certificate of correction sample is a legal document used to amend or correct errors in previously filed documents such as articles of incorporation or business registrations.
Who is required to file certificate of correction sample?
Businesses or individuals who discover errors in their previously filed documents are required to file a certificate of correction sample to ensure that their records are accurate.
How to fill out certificate of correction sample?
To fill out a certificate of correction sample, you typically need to provide the original document's details, specify the errors to be corrected, and include the correct information, as well as any required signatures and dates.
What is the purpose of certificate of correction sample?
The purpose of a certificate of correction sample is to legally rectify mistakes in official documents to maintain accurate and up-to-date records with the relevant authorities.
What information must be reported on certificate of correction sample?
The information that must be reported on a certificate of correction sample includes the name of the entity, the type of document being corrected, the nature of the error, the corrected information, and any applicable identification numbers or dates.
